What Is Microsoft 365?
Microsoft 365 (formerly Office 365) is a cloud-based suite of productivity tools designed to help businesses of all sizes operate more efficiently. It includes familiar applications like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ook, and Teams, as well as cloud services such as OneDrive and SharePoint.
Beyond just a collection of tools, Microsoft 365 offers a connected, integrated experience that allows your team to work from anywhere, collaborate in real-time, and ensure your data is securely managed.

Key Benefits of Microsoft 365
Enhanced Productivity
- Anywhere Access: With Microsoft 365, your employees can access documents, emails, and applications from any device, anywhere in the world. This flexibility supports remote work, which has become increasingly important in today’s business environment.
- Real-time Collaboration: Tools like Teams and SharePoint allow multiple users to work on the same document simultaneously, making collaboration seamless and improving workflow efficiency.
Improved Security
- Advanced Threat Protection: Microsoft 365 offers built-in security features like multi-factor authentication, data encryption, and threat detection to help protect your business from cyber threats.
- Regular Updates: Microsoft constantly updates its software to address new security vulnerabilities, ensuring that your business data remains protected. That is one less vulnerability and update you have to worry about.
Cost Efficiency
- Flexible Pricing: Microsoft 365 offers a variety of pricing plans that can be scaled according to your business needs. Whether you’re a solo entrepreneur or running a large enterprise, there is a solution to meet your needs and budget.
- Reduced IT Costs: By using cloud-based services, you can minimize the need for expensive on-premises servers and reduce the workload for your IT staff.
Scalability
- Tailored Plans: As your business grows, Microsoft 365 can easily scale with you. You can add or remove licenses, upgrade plans, and access new features as needed without disruption.
Integration with Existing Tools
- Seamless Integration: Microsoft 365 integrates well with other popular business tools, such as CRM systems, accounting software, and third-party apps. This integration ensures a smooth workflow and reduces the need to switch between different platforms.

Should Your Business Invest in Microsoft 365?
The decision to adopt Microsoft 365 depends on several factors:
- Business Size: Small to medium-sized businesses often find Microsoft 365 particularly beneficial due to its affordability and the robust set of tools available in one package.
- Remote Workforce: If your business operates remotely or has employees working from different locations, the cloud-based nature of Microsoft 365 can be a game-changer.
- Security Needs: If your business handles sensitive data, the advanced security features of Microsoft 365 provide peace of mind and compliance with industry standards.
- Collaboration Requirements: Teams that need to collaborate frequently and in real-time will benefit from the suite’s collaborative features.

What is the Alternative?
The primary alternative to Microsoft 365, that has many of the features, is G-Suite. It is comparable in cost and features. Therefore, it is a preference and what you are used to and want to integrate with to determine which may be right for your business.
